The high-resolution infrared spectra of the low-lying nu4 and nu5 fundamentals of the transient molecule formyl chloride, HCOCl, are reported. Both thype A/B hybrid bands have been analyzed in detail, providing rotational assignments for the HCO Cl-35 and HCO Cl-37 isotopomers. The excited state rotational and centrifugal distortion constants have been determined by fitting assignments over a wide range of J and K(a) values. No perturbations were detected in either band.
